Where does “далекоглядність” come from?

далекоглядність (Ukrainian) comes from Ukrainian далекогля́дний, from Ukrainian дале́кий, from Proto-Slavic dalekъ, from Proto-Slavic -okъ, from Proto-Slavic -kъ, from Proto-Indo-European -kos — Creates deadjectival and desubstantival...

далекоглядність (Ukrainian): farsightedness, foresightedness quality of being considerate about what might happen in the future
